What is the primary difference between a vision statement and a mission statement?
A.
A vision statement describes what the organization wants to become, while a mission statement explains the organization's current purpose.
B.
A vision statement is more specific than a mission statement.
C.
A mission statement focuses on the future, while a vision statement focuses on the present.
D.
A mission statement is longer than a vision statement.
